It's not about defending a cash shop per se but acknowledging that game development have skyrocketed over the last decade and publishers aren't going to simply make less to compensate. The consumer will be eating some of those costs, be it through micro transaction or an increase in the base price of the game and/or subscription fee. The reason I'll mostly shrug off a non-intrusive cash shop is it's an entirely optional. Yes, I'll miss out on some outfits or mounts I may have wanted unless I flash my credit card but I'll also avoid paying more elsewhere. I'd much prefer a $14.99 sub fee and $59.99 for an expansion compared to say, $24.99 and $99.99. They are going to make their money somehow. It just comes down to how.
Alternatively, everything on the cash shop will just cease to exist as it's being made exclusively for a profit. So if you'd rather all those Korean glamours or mounts like Shadow Keeper or Cruise Chaser simply never be made. That's what will happen.

(Word for the next paragraph: Layered = Glam, for non MH players)
MHR kinda did this with Layered armors, where in MHW only a very select few were DLC or event tied, in MHR they started selling layered armor and layered weapons, and while a lot of people were saying the classic "is just cosmetic dont seethe so much" in Sunbreak more and more people started to realize how this was more about how it set a precedent for microtransactions working within the game
So now, you can safely expect the next monster hunter to release with Day-1 OPTIONAL layered armors, maybe some OPTIONAL sets from older games in the series as DLC, instead of you know... actually getting them in game like it has been in the previous entries?
